REGISTERING FOR RECRUITMENT

In order to participate in Panhellenic Recruitment, every Potential New Member (PNM) must register by filling out an application and paying a $20 registration fee. Set aside 10-15 minutes to complete this application to ensure your responses are detailed, thoughtful, and accurate. This information will be shared with all the chapters so they can get to know you prior to formal recruitment. It may not seem like it, but these details are important to chapters as they get to know you as a potential sister!

The deadline to register for fall formal recruitment is Wednesday, September 3, 2025 at 11:59 pm

Optional PNM Intro Video: All PNMs can record up to a 90 second video to introduce themselves and talk about what makes them unique! Submitting a video is NOT a requirement to participate in recruitment but it is open to all PNMs who would like to submit one. PRE-RECRUITMENT EVENTS

The first couple weeks of school are sprinkled with Pre-Recruitment events put on by the Panhellenic Association which are designed for all PNMs to get a feel for what sorority life at Pepperdine is like. PNMs will have an informal chance to meet the chapters, ask questions to the Panhellenic Council and Recruitment Guides, and to learn about the recruitment process. You can come to all, some, or none of the events! All events are FREE. Bring a friend, stay as long as you'd like, and enjoy what makes our Panhellenic community so special!

FORMAL RECRUITMENT

PNM ORIENTATION

Thursday, September 4, 2025

6:30-8:30 PM in Elkins Auditorium

Learn everything there is to know about the Formal Recruitment process, what to expect, and how to make the most out of Recruitment. PNMs will meet in their Rho Gamma + Rho Gamma groups.

**Attendance mandatory unless a PNM has class or has another valid commitment. Panhellenic will contact all PNMs not physically present.

OPEN HOUSE

Friday, September 5, 2025

PNM Meeting: 4 PM, Events: 4:45 - 10:30 PM (includes dinner break)

Location: Various locations on Main Campus. Rho Gammas will provide you with your first meeting location. 

In this round, PNMs will meet all seven of our Panhellenic sororities and make personal connections with women in each chapter. They will get to know more about each chapter’s values and things that make each chapter special. 

SISTERHOOD DAY

Saturday, September 6, 2025

PNM Meeting: 12:45PM, Events: 2 - 10 PM (includes dinner break)

Location: Various classrooms around campus

This round of recruitment gives PNMs the opportunity to learn more about each chapter’s philanthropy, service opportunities, sisterhood events & traditions, finances, and more. Each PNM will be invited back to between one to five chapters based on mutual selection from the night before.

PREFERENCE NIGHT

Sunday, September 7, 2025

PNM Meeting: 1:45 PM, Events: 3 - 7 PM

Location: Various classrooms around campus

PNMs will be invited back to one or two final chapters and participate in a special ceremony to help PNMs make their final preferences for sorority membership. Immediately after their last party, PNMs will make their final selections via electronic bid cards.

BID NIGHT

Monday, September 8, 2025

6:30PM | Location: Firestone Fieldhouse

PNMs will hear final remarks from Panhellenic and watch their Rho Gammas reveal their affiliation. After Rho Gamma reveal, PMNs will receive their bids to their new sorority and participate in a Bid Day celebration. This begins day one in your new chapter!

New Member Forum

Sunday, September 21, 2025

1:00-5:00 PM | Location: Elkins Auditorium

The New Member Forum is a required seminar that gives every new member in the Panhellenic Community a foundation of what is means to be in a sorority at Pepperdine. New Members will participate in sessions which include: alcohol, diversity & inclusion, sexual assault, hazing education, and social responsibility. The University requires 100% of all new members of each chapter to attend this training. Not attending will result in a fine per member for the chapter.
